How to see it
HIP 7015 has a visual magnitude of about 6.40: it usually needs binoculars or a small telescope, especially from light-polluted sites.
Sky position
Equatorial coordinates for HIP 7015: right ascension 1h 30m 19s, declination −52° 29′ 37″ (J2000), in the region of the Phoenix constellation (IAU figure Phe).
